Student engagement is an important factor supporting successful learning, particularly in abstract chemistry topics such as reaction rates. However, learning that remains dominated by lecture methods has resulted in suboptimal student participation and involvement. This study aims to analyze the effectiveness of using Quizizz in enhancing student engagement in reaction rate material at SMAS Adabiah 2 Padang. The study involved 35 Phase F students. Data were collected through a pre-test and post-test and then analyzed using quantitative descriptive techniques supported by qualitative analysis. The findings indicate that the use of Quizizz was effective in increasing student engagement, as reflected in greater participation during learning, involvement in discussions, enthusiasm for taking quizzes, and responses to learning activities. In addition, students’ learning outcomes improved, as indicated by higher post-test scores than pre-test scores. This study concludes that Quizizz can be used as a digital instructional medium to increase student engagement and support learning outcomes in chemistry education. These findings provide practical implications for teachers in developing reaction rate instruction that is more interactive, participatory, and aligned with the characteristics of technology-based learning.
